Full Job Description


KPMG is currently seeking a Senior Associate, Ignition - Tax Data Engineer to join our Tax Ignition practice.

Responsibilities:
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ams and clients to design, develop, and implement data management solutions and products
  • Identify, extract, transform, and analyze data from disparate systems; build integrations between client source systems, upstream/downstream platforms, and KPMG's Digital Gateway
  • Support the implementation of data warehouses, lakes, and marts, and execute process improvement initiatives to optimize tax department operations
  • Manage project workflows, including tracking status, documenting business requirements, coordinating with engagement teams, and preparing client-ready deliverables
  • Develop and maintain technical documentation (for example, input specifications, solution designs) and perform basic data extraction tasks (such as writing SQL queries)
  • Gain knowledge and expertise in tax / financial planning, data storage techniques, common data platforms, databases, ERP/ledger systems, and document management systems
  • Act with integrity, professionalism, and personal responsibility to uphold KPMG's respectful and courteous work environment


Qualifications:
  • Minimum two years of recent experience in a role involving data integration, ETL / ELT, analysis, and technology implementations preferably within a professional services firm or corporate tax department
  • B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university in accounting, finance, information systems, computer science, analytics, or a related field
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Excel and PowerPoint, and a basic understanding of SQL, Python, or similar tools, with a strong willingness to learn new technologies
  • Solid understanding of data integration, analysis, transformation, and visualization concepts with familiarity in data platforms, databases, and ERP/ledger systems (for example, Oracle, SAP, Workday).
  • Effective written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to work collaboratively in teams and independently manage deliverables
